Oneida Lake East Central Basin is a mesotrophic lake in Livingston County, Michigan. Water quality is graded B based on 2 sampling years through 2023. Water clarity is improving over recent sampling years. Compared to the 19 other monitored lakes in Livingston County, Oneida Lake East Central Basin ranks #7 for water quality.

Source: EPA Water Quality Portal sampling records, Michigan DNR, last sampled 2023-09-15. Grade methodology: LakeGrade methodology.

EPA Impairment Status

Oneida Lake East Central Basin is officially listed as impaired under Clean Water Act §303(d) in the 2024 EPA reporting cycle (IR category 5).

Causes of impairment

Pathogens (E. coli, fecal)

A Total Maximum Daily Load (TMDL) plan has been approved.

Source: EPA ATTAINS assessment unit MI040900050307-09 · Official waterbody report · Matched by proximity (1.91 km)
